    Determinacy, Stock Market Dynamics and Monetary Policy Inertia

    Get PDF
    This note deals with the stability properties of an economy where the central bank is concerned with stock market developments. We introduce a Taylor rule reacting to stock price growth rates along with inflation and output gap in a New-Keynesian setup. We explore the performance of this rule from the vantage of equilibrium uniqueness. We show that this reaction function is isomorphic to a rule with an interest rate smoothing term, whose magnitude increases in the degree of aggressiveness towards asset prices growth. As shown by Bullard and Mitra (2007, Determinacy, learnability, and monetary policy inertia, Journal of Money, Credit and Banking 39, 1177-1212) this feature of monetary policy inertia can help at alleviating problems of indeterminacy.monetary policy; asset prices; rational expectation equilibrium uniqueness

    Monetary policy, determinacy, and learnability in the open economy

    Get PDF
    We study how determinacy and learnability of global rational expectations equilibrium may be affected by monetary policy in a simple, two country, New Keynesian framework. The two blocks may be viewed as the U.S. and Europe, or as regions within the euro zone. We seek to understand how monetary policy choices may interact across borders to help or hinder the creation of a unique rational expectations equilibrium worldwide which can be learned by market participants. We study cases in which optimal policies are being pursued country by country as well as some forms of cooperation. We find that open economy considerations may alter conditions for determinacy and learnability relative to closed economy analyses, and that new concerns can arise in the analysis of classic topics such as the desirability of exchange rate targeting and monetary policy cooperation.     The learnability criterion and monetary policy

    Get PDF
    Expectations of the future play a large role in macroeconomics. The rational expectations assumption, which is commonly used in the literature, provides an important benchmark, but may be too strong for some applications. This paper reviews some recent research that has emphasized methods for analyzing models of learning, in which expectations are not initially rational but which may become rational eventually provided certain conditions are met. Many of the applications are in the context of popular models of monetary policy. The goal of the paper is to provide a largely nontechnical survey of some, but not all, of this work and to point out connections to some related research.Monetary policy ; Rational expectations (Economic theory)

    Real-Time Time-Varying Equilibrium Interest Rates: Evidence on the Czech Republic

    Get PDF
    This paper examines (real-time) equilibrium interest rates in the Czech Republic in 2001:1- 2005:12 estimating various specifications of simple Taylor-type monetary policy rules. First, we estimate it using GMM. Second, we apply structural time-varying coefficient model with endogenous regressors to evaluate fluctuations of equilibrium interest rate over time. The results suggest that there is substantial interest rate smoothing and central bank primarily responds to inflation (forecast) developments. The estimated parameters seem to sustain the equilibrium determinacy.     The Role of "Determinacy" in Monetary Policy Analysis

    Get PDF
    It is well known that the concept of "determinacy"-a single stable solution-plays a major role in contemporary monetary policy analysis. But while determinacy is desirable, other things equal, it is not necessary for a solution to be plausible and is not sufficient for a solution to be desirable. There is a related but distinct criterion of "learnability" that seems more crucial. This paper argues that recognition of information feasibility requires that a candidate solution must, to be plausible, be quantitatively learnable on the basis of information generated by the economy itself. Since a prominent least- squares(LS) learning process is highly "biased" toward learnability, it is reasonable to regard it as a necessary condition for any specific solution to be relevant. This implies that determinacy is not necessary for policy analysis; there may be more than one stable solution but only one that is LS learnable. Also, determinacy is not sufficient for satisfactory policy analysis; explosive solutions pertaining to nominal variables will not be eliminated by transversality conditions.
